First, let's determine the total cost of all 25 tables. We know that the purchase price after adding 5% sales tax was $1,706.25.
To find the total cost before tax, we divide the total purchase price by 1 plus the sales tax rate, as follows:
Total Purchase Price = Purchase Price / (1 + Sales Tax Rate)
In this case, the sales tax rate is 5%, which can be expressed as 0.05 (5/100).
Total Purchase Price = $1,706.25 / (1 + 0.05)
Total Purchase Price = $1,706.25 / 1.05
Total Purchase Price = $1,625
Therefore, the total cost of the 25 tables before tax is $1,625.
To calculate the refund amount before tax for five tables, we divide the total cost of the 25 tables by 25 to get the cost per table, and then multiply that by 5:
Refund Amount (before tax) = Cost per table x Number of tables
Cost per table = Total cost of 25 tables / 25 = $1,625 / 25 = $65
Refund Amount (before tax) = $65 x 5
Refund Amount (before tax) = $325
Therefore, the refund amount before tax for returning five tables is $325.
